Title:
PAPER MONEY COUNTING MACHINE

Abstract:

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a small-sized paper money counting machine which can efficiently count paper moneys and sort them by denominations.
SOLUTION: The paper money counting machine is equipped with a paper money hopper 1 where paper moneys are set, a payoff roller 4, a sensor device 9 which generates detection data on paper moneys, a ROM which stores reference data on paper moneys, a CPU which compares the detection data on the paper moneys generated by the sensor device with the reference data to decide the denominations of the paper moneys and count acceptable paper moneys, a RAM which stores the count value of the paper moneys, and a stack part 10 for the counted paper moneys. Then the CPU when deciding that paper moneys are not of a reference denomination, but acceptable counts the paper moneys and stores the count value in the RAM, stops driving the payoff roller and a conveyor belt in timing to the feeding of the paper moneys to the paper money stack part, and drives the payoff roller and conveyor belt after the paper moneys are collected from the paper money stack part to restart counting paper moneys.
